Anna (Unknown) Williams is a part of US Black heritage.
Anna was born about 1840 in Massachusetts. According to census records, both of her parents were born in Connecticut or in Kentucky.
In the 1870 census, Anna (age 24), Keeping House, was living with her husband George M Williams and two children (George and Eliza) in East Salem, Marion, Oregon.[1]
In the 1880 census Anna (age 40), House Keeper, was the wife of Geo. M. Williams in East Salem, Marion, Oregon, United States. Their household included one child: Lulu Williams (age 9).[2]
In the 1900 census Anna (age 58) was the widowed mother of Lulu Easton in Portland Ward 6, Multnomah, Oregon.[3]
